Nissan Terrano Overview



The abundantly expected Nissan Terrano, which is basically a re-badged Renault Duster, has been formally disclosed. The Terrano is the third model to gain the cross-badging medication in the Renault-Nissan organization together. On the other hand, this time around, it is Nissan that is obtaining a Renault item to offer under its own mark.
Be that as it may, Nissan hasn't barely stayed its "burger" seals on the new Terrano. The Japanese organization has put resources into making some huge styling and sheet metal progressions that go past delicate parts as the guards, lights and grille, to make the Duster-based SUV resemble a pukka Nissan. Furthermore there's undoubtedly that the organization has succeeded.
The terrano's hood gets modified character lines that structure a slight 'V', which streams into the new nose with its different Nissan family grille, enlivened by the bigger Pathfinder SUV. The all-new headlamps look truly striking, and the re-chiseled single-colour front guard likewise looks a great deal more keen with all the more specifying around the mist lights. In profile, the Terrano will be mixed up for a Duster, yet a more intensive look does uncover more adjusted entryway boards with another pleat running along their length and passed out B -and C-pillars.
